This text is one in a series of conversations with females leaders in the attain alternate.Click on right herefor past discussions.
As a child, Cheyanne Hammell saw her mom perform success in the male-dominated aviation alternate, turning into the first girl in her firm to skim a Boeing 757.
Her mom’s passion for a nontraditional role impressed Hammell to decide a career in constructing. In 2007 she modified into as soon as employed by PCL Constructing, which has its North American headquarters in Edmonton, Alberta, after she performed a co-op form of internship program there while at Mohawk College in Hamilton, Ontario.
As a particular projects supervisor for PCL’s Toronto role of labor, Hammell leads in actuality expert projects in the Greater Toronto Plot, overseeing a team of 40 folks in challenge as many as 30 projects at a time for terribly fundamental infrastructure similar to hospitals, airports and offices.

What are just some of the projects you’ve most loved engaged on and why?
A challenge that stands out for me may maybe maybe well maybe be our renovation of the Observation Stage at the CN Tower, where we utterly renovated one among the degrees at the live of the tower while conserving the put originate to guests. No longer splendid that, nonetheless we replaced half of the originate air home windows 1,300 toes in the air with new floor-to-ceiling glass panels which is one thing that doesn’t happen on usual projects.
I also in actuality loved my work on a protracted-time duration care home, Lakeridge Gardens, in Ajax, Ontario. The accelerated challenge modified into as soon as performed in some unspecified time in the future of the live of COVID-19 when the province desperately wished additional long-time duration care beds.
It’s also a challenge that regarded to bask in inconceivable wishes of turning in a total 320-bed facility in precisely one year, nonetheless it for sure modified into as soon as a large example of what a shared vision and collective teamwork can terminate.
